If Lost Odyssey wasn't such a genuine disappointment for me (I mean it, I really do, being such a big fan of Shadow Hearts, LO was worked on by the same development team), then I'd probably fall for your pathetic bait, but not this time.
I call it how I see it. FFX was artistically superficial like most Final Fantasies tend to be. It was also boring as hell. You and "game critics" can think what you like, but if your going to call my opinion stupid, then it certainly frees me from having to have any respect for that.
LO's guilty of having mindboggingly slow pacing and also an utterly soulless battle system. I mean wtf was that ring system? How does a company like Nautilus go from building entire games on a reacton based system (the judgement ring) to making a throwaway thing that slightly ups the damage of your regular attack by 10%? The rest of it was just uninspired typical Final Fantasy, a lot like VIII and I thought nothing could be as bad as that game's levelling system. But LO comes very close.
Blue Dragon might not be particularly special, but unlike those games... it's fun. It has a cool battle system. Sometimes that's more important than anything else, as the quality of games like Grandia has proved in the past. Also confused by your anime point when you're trying to defend Lost Odyssey and FInal Fantasy X. All JRPGs take their inspiration from anime, those two are no exception.
